
A Chattooga County Grand Jury found enough evidence to send to trial a LaFayette woman’s child molestation case.
Thirty-year-old Tori Burdick of Lafayette was arrested after Trion Police found evidence that she had engaged in sexual activities with a juvenile at a Trion motel.
Trion Police Investigator Dexter Blackmon told WZQZ News in October of this year, Walker County Sheriff’s Investigators notified Trion City Police about the case. Walker County officials had been talking with the male victim who was fourteen years-old at the time. The victim confirmed that on at least one occasion, he had sexual relationships with the woman at a motel in Trion.
Prosecutors presented evidence to the Chattooga County Grand Jury that included a video on the accused woman’s cell phone and also found a receipt where she had booked the motel room in Trion.
